Youtube api Youtube服务授权

Youtube api Youtube服务授权,youtube-api,Youtube Api,我需要在我的ASP.NET网站上为用户提供一些私人Youtube频道视频。这些视频应该提供给所有具有适当访问权限的经过身份验证的用户,这些权限是我的网站的内部权限。然后,我想用我公司的谷歌账户通过编程方式验证这些用户到Youtube的身份,这样他们就可以观看视频了 我似乎找不到任何支持这种情况的GoogleAPI文档文章。请告知这是否可行 为了澄清我的任务-我不希望我的网站用户以交互方式登录到谷歌,因为该公司的谷歌帐户可以访问Youtube的私人频道。当Youtube API第一次只支持公共AP

我需要在我的ASP.NET网站上为用户提供一些私人Youtube频道视频。这些视频应该提供给所有具有适当访问权限的经过身份验证的用户,这些权限是我的网站的内部权限。然后,我想用我公司的谷歌账户通过编程方式验证这些用户到Youtube的身份,这样他们就可以观看视频了

我似乎找不到任何支持这种情况的GoogleAPI文档文章。请告知这是否可行


为了澄清我的任务-我不希望我的网站用户以交互方式登录到谷歌,因为该公司的谷歌帐户可以访问Youtube的私人频道。

当Youtube API第一次只支持公共API密钥和Oauth2时,该公司将需要有人对代码进行身份验证。我不确定我是否在跟踪你,首次对代码进行身份验证是什么意思?登录并授予应用程序访问权限,一旦您的应用程序被授予访问权限,您可以保存刷新令牌,然后使用刷新令牌获取访问令牌。您应该阅读有关Oauth2的内容,感谢您提供了一些输入,但是登录和授权。。。就我所知,这是我无法做到的。我无法以交互方式登录web用户,因为他们不应该拥有存储视频的公司帐户的帐户详细信息。我不能在后台以编程方式登录它们,因为OAuth需要交互式登录。您有正确的访问权限吗?您第一次运行应用程序时亲自对其进行身份验证。保存刷新令牌。用户运行应用程序,您获得存储的刷新令牌访问帐户,执行需要执行的操作。不幸的是,这是你唯一的选择。